An EEG technician can look at an electroencephalogram and tell that the subject was awake, but relaxed with eyes closed, during generation of the recording. She can tell this because the EEG recording exhibits:

A
Alpha rhythm
B
Beta rhythm
C
Theta rhythm
D
Delta rhythm
High-Yield Explanation
Ans. A. Alpha rhythmAlpha waves are noted in the EEG in a relaxed, awake person whose eyes are closed. An alert state is indicated by beta waves. Theta and delta waves are noted during sleep. Variability in the wave forms might indicate a seizure or damage locus.
